タグ

PowerShellに関するreponのブックマーク (11)

  • Windows使うことになったので、PowerShellが使えるようになりたい - Qiita

    対象 bashやらzshやらは使ったことある人 PowerShell初心者 PowerShellを毎回ググって使ってる人 ググる回数を減らすための基 コマンドレットとは コマンドレットとは、シェルでいうコマンドに似た概念です。名前の問題はどうでもよいのですが、一つだけわかっておいた方がよいことは、 Do-Somethingの形式になっている という点です。例えば、設定されているエイリアスを確認したい場合には、Get-Aliasと打てばその一覧が表示されますし、逆にエイリアスを設定したい場合にはSet-Alias show Get-ChildItemと打つことでshowというエイリアスを作ることができます。この場合、SetがDo(=セットする、変数に代入する)にあたり、AliasがSomething(=エイリアスを)ということになります。このことを認識しておくと、何かの一覧を取得するための

    Windows使うことになったので、PowerShellが使えるようになりたい - Qiita
  • VS Code での PowerShell サポートが強化されました - tech.guitarrapc.cóm

    Microsoft Connect (); // 2015 Developer Event Set for November 18-19 が現在開催されています。 channel9.msdn.com この中で Visual Studio Code (VS Code) の機能強化が発表され、PowerShell のデバッグ、インテリセンスサポートが追加されました。 今回はその紹介。 目次 目次 Visual Studio Code Language Support インテリセンス 定義への移動 シンボル表示 静的コード解析 デバッグ REPL 将来のサポート Extension インストール方法 Market Place デバッグの launch.json まとめ おまけ Visual Studio Code Visual Studio Code は、Microsoft が提供している El

    VS Code での PowerShell サポートが強化されました - tech.guitarrapc.cóm
  • PowerShellの$profileに設定しておくと便利な定義 - Qiita

    $profileとは powershell実行時に設定したいコマンドを記述するファイル。 > echo $profile でファイルパスが分かるから、存在しない場合は作成する。 > New-item –type file –force $profile フォルダ移動のショートカット設定方法 powershellはフォルダ移動のaliasをshellのように %alias hoge= "cd fuga" と簡単にできないところがつらい。 しかし、以下のようにすることで近い動作は実現可能。 $profile 内で変数定義する $work = "C:\work" と定義すれば > cd $work で移動可能。 $profile 内で関数定義する function work(){cd "C:\work"} と定義すれば > work で移動可能 移動だけを目的としたら関数定義のほうがよいけど、よ

    PowerShellの$profileに設定しておくと便利な定義 - Qiita
  • Powershell で文字コードを変更する(clip.exe へのリダイレクトもね)


    PowerShell  default  UTF-8 PowerShell   Out-File  -Encoding S-JIS  Default  S-JIS  使  .NET Framework  System.Text.Encoding 使 function Conv2SJIS($UTF8String) { $ByteData = [System.Text.Encoding]::UTF8.GetBytes($UTF8Stri
  • WindowsでPowerShellスクリプトの実行セキュリティポリシーを変更する

    そのままでは実行できないPowerShellの.ps1スクリプトファイル PowerShellのスクリプトは「.ps1」という拡張子のファイルに保存することになっている。だが、セキュリティのためデフォルトでは、「.ps1」のスクリプトファイルの実行が禁止されている。エクスプローラ上で.ps1ファイルをダブルクリックしても、単にテキストエディタで開かれるだけだ。これは、ユーザーや管理者が知らないうちにPowerShellを悪用したウイルスなどがインストールされ、実行されないようにするためだ。

    WindowsでPowerShellスクリプトの実行セキュリティポリシーを変更する
  • Microsoft Azure: クラウド コンピューティング サービス

    Azure を探索 Azure について 安全かつ将来を見据えた、オンプレミス、ハイブリッド、マルチクラウド、エッジのクラウド ソリューションについて調べる グローバル インフラストラクチャ 他のどのプロバイダーよりも多くのリージョンを備える持続可能で信頼できるクラウド インフラストラクチャについての詳細情報 クラウドの経済性 Azure の財務上および技術的に重要なガイダンスを利用して、クラウドのビジネス ケースを作成する 顧客イネーブルメント 実績のあるツール、ガイダンス、リソースを使用して、クラウド移行の明確なパスを計画する お客様事例 成功を収めたあらゆる規模と業界の企業によるイノベーションの例を参照する

    Microsoft Azure: クラウド コンピューティング サービス
  • PowerShellで少しだけ環境を便利にする - Rubyの輝き

    目的 ・PowerShellの簡単なサンプルを実行することで、簡単に環境を便利にできることを示す 前準備その1 PowerShellをインストールする。 Windows7:デフォルトで入っているので、作業なし Windows Vista X86:http://bit.ly/1iLRFIからダウンロードしてインストール X64:http://bit.ly/gR8ugfからダウンロードしてインストール Windows XP:http://bit.ly/fIzP0nからダウンロードしてインストール 前準備その2 PowerShellを実行できるように設定する。 PowerShellは、セキュリティの関係上、そのままでは実行できない。そこで、実行できるように以下の手順を実施する。 「Winキー + R」を押す 「ファイル名を指定して実行」で「powershell」と入力してEnter コマンドライ

    PowerShellで少しだけ環境を便利にする - Rubyの輝き
  • WindowsのタスクスケジューラーでPowerShellのスクリプトを実行する際には「パス」に注意

    Windowsでちょっと複雑な処理を自動的に実行するには、バッチファイルの代わりにPowerShellが利用できる。一連の処理をPowerShellの書式で記述して.ps1ファイル(PowerShellスクリプトファイル)に保存しておけば、いつでも簡単に同じ処理を実行できるようになる。PowerShellの基的な使い方については、右上の関連記事を参照していただきたい。 このPowerShellスクリプトファイルをWindowsのタスクスケジューラーと組み合わせれば、バッチでは難しかった複雑な定型業務を定期的に繰り返し実行する、といった自動化を実現しやすくなる。しかも、どちらの機能も無償で利用できる。活用しない手はないだろう(基的なタスク作成の手順については、右上の関連記事を参照していただきたい)。 ただ、タスクスケジューラーのタスクとしてPowerShellスクリプトファイルを実行する

    WindowsのタスクスケジューラーでPowerShellのスクリプトを実行する際には「パス」に注意
  • Windows PowerShell で環境変数 Path の一覧を取得する - 何にしても生っかじりの朴念仁


     PowerShell  Windows PowerShell  PS > Get-PSDrive調   env  MS-DOS  set  PS > dir env: PS > dir env: | sort -Property Name Path  PS > $env:Path.split(";")  Windows PowerShell  IT Windows PowerShell  Hey, Scripting Guy! Windows PowerShell 使
    Windows PowerShell で環境変数 Path の一覧を取得する - 何にしても生っかじりの朴念仁
  • それ PowerShell でできるよ - Qiita

    Summary 普段使い用 PowerShell メモ 思惑 個人的には、 PowerShell はスクリプトをゴリゴリ書くよりも、 ちょこちょこ作業するのに向いていると思っている。 ただ、しばらく使っていないと忘れたりするので、そういうものをまとめてみる。 Linux で、grep とか使って、よくやりそうな感じのやつ。 共用パソコンなどの自分の環境以外でも使えることを想定しているので、 できるだけデフォルトの状態で、できるものに限定する。 また、普段使い想定なので、タイプ数を減らすのを優先していたりするので、 PowerShell の文法的には微妙なところも多少ある。 grep それ Select-String でできるよ

    それ PowerShell でできるよ - Qiita
  • PowerShellスクリプティングの第一歩(後編)

    具体的には、最初にスクリプトを実行するための基的な手順を理解したうえで、PowerShellにおける変数や制御構文、関数など基礎的な構文の解説を行っていく。 PowerShellスクリプトの基 スクリプトとはいっても、その実体はファイルとして保存されたコマンドの集合にすぎない。例えば前回も紹介した次のコードをスクリプト化するには、ただ単にこれをテキスト・エディタで入力し、ファイルとして保存すればよい。 ここでは、スクリプトのファイル名を「Begin.ps1」としておこう。ファイルのベース名には任意の名前を指定できるが、PowerShellスクリプトの拡張子は「.ps1」としなければならない。 ただし拡張子を「.ps1」としたスクリプト・ファイルをエクスプローラなどからダブルクリックしてもPowerShellが自動起動するわけでは「ない」点には注意が必要である(試してみれば分かるように、

    PowerShellスクリプティングの第一歩(後編)
  • 1